Parliament Member Resigns

spot_img

Sri Lanka Muslim Congress (SLMC) National List MP M.S. Abdul Wahid has resigned from Parliament.

Acting Secretary-General of Parliament Hansa Abeyratne informed the Election Commission that the resignation would take effect from today (14).

Accordingly, the Chairman of the Election Commission has been notified of the resulting vacancy in the 10th Parliament under Section 64(5) of the Parliamentary Elections Act No. 1 of 1981.
